IDS for ICS Through Artificial Intelligence: A Case in Power System

  • Juan M. Rodríguez-López,
  • Rafael V. Páez-Méndez

摘要

This paper explores the crucial role of artificial intelligence (AI) in protecting Industrial Control Systems (ICS) against cyber threats. Additionally, it analyzes how AI techniques contribute to intrusion detection, system integrity monitoring, and automated incident response. The discussion also highlights the challenges and opportunities that arise from the intersection of cybersecurity and AI. Therefore, to illustrate these concepts, the paper implements and compares several AI models based on their effectiveness in detecting cyber-attacks on ICS. Furthermore, a case study was conducted involving real-world tests on industrial control devices, focusing on voltage and current variation patterns, to assess the practical performance of the proposed AI-based detection mechanisms.
